Output 21e19d2be30cc46d07f53cbbe285e0113c1f8a458c8e9a88fef74168c6ce6889:342

value
41916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d2c63e434537add8aeffe62fbfdb60de496dfe OP_EQUAL
address
35EJ6hEYgx9GFM2hSSJhkCPbakbhku6CbS
transaction
21e19d2be30cc46d07f53cbbe285e0113c1f8a458c8e9a88fef74168c6ce6889
spent
true